## Tuning

Fernwire's websocket layer trades CPU for bandwidth. Higher compression helps mobile clients on the Larkfield deployment but burns gateway cores fast. Don't enable per-message deflate on high-fanout channels without checking gateway load first. Start conservative, measure, then adjust. The current production values are listed below.

tuning constants:
WEIGHTS = {
    "normir": 304,
    "quenix": 35,
}

RUNBOOK 7.3 — Seed Sample Transfers, Brackendale Trial Plot

Seed samples for the Brackendale trial plot move weekly from the Ashfen research store. Coordinator books the run with Redloam Haulage no later than noon the day before. Samples travel in sealed cool-boxes; log batch numbers on the transfer sheet and retain the pink copy. Driver must not break the cold chain or leave boxes unattended at fuel stops. On arrival at the plot gate, the site agent confirms identity, then states the release phrase to complete the hand-over.

handover note for tajef-yafof: the belox jorael courier leaves the jorix ledger at gate 9537 under passcode 794379

// Encoding sniffing for user-uploaded text files in Saltgrass.
// We check BOM first, then a capped statistical pass (8 KB max)
// to avoid unbounded reads on hostile uploads. Ambiguous files
// fall back to this constant rather than guessing, which closed
// the smuggling vector flagged in the last audit. Fixed as of the
// build noted below.

trace token, bawif-tajof: htk14_21e308fc7b4137